Hard water stains can permanently damage your glass if left untreated. The minerals dissolved in the water can etch the glass, causing long-term damage and affecting the overall integrity of the surface. Luckily, it is pretty simple to remove hard water stains by using vinegar, baking soda, or commercial cleaners.

You should dust your mirrors once every one to two weeks as a part of your normal cleaning routine, and you should plan on cleaning with a glass cleaner or DIY cleaning solution once a month or so. This will help reduce the buildup of hygiene products like hair spray on the mirror, as well as oils and dirt from fingers. You can always spot-clean between regular cleanings if you notice your mirror getting dirty or smudged.

In terms of initial material and installation, glass stair railings are costlier than railings made from materials like wood, metal, or cable. Whether they are worth the investment often comes down to personal preference. Glass railings can offer a high return on investment, both in monetary value when it's time to sell and in the bold styling and functionality they add to a home. They provide a high level of safety, see-through functionality, and a unique appearance that other materials cannot replicate. From a maintenance perspective, glass railings require little to stay in working order but do need frequent cleaning to look their best.
